Abstract

This book examines how market contexts shape the opposition of people to public. sector reforms, with evidence from the Indian electricity sector. Based on a survey. of 7,000 households in 14 Indian states and following a rational choice framework,. it analyses the response of households to the prospect of privatization of electricity. utilities. Analysing Social Opposition to Reforms: The Electricity Sector in India. discusses the possibility of compensating losers and sequencing reform strategies. Abstract

Economic Analysis of Institutions provides a case studies-based tool kit to help readers analyze institutional changes, reforms and efforts to improve governance in the nation. The author applies the concepts of new institutional economics to a number of real-world problems and public policy issues relevant for developing economies. Divided into two parts, the book provides a succinct summary of the relevant theoretical insights of new institutional economics in the first, and application of these insights to eight specific issues in the second. Abstract

Economics in Action summarizes the insights of economics (microeconomics, development economics, and institutional economics) for development practitioners who work in governmental and non-governmental organizations and civil society activists who do not have formal training in economics.
